About Sina Dobaradaran
Sina Dobaradaran is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Pollution and Water Science and Technology, having authored 140 papers that have together received 4.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Air Quality and Health Impacts (25 papers), Heavy metals in environment (24 papers) and Effects and risks of endocrine disrupting chemicals (19 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(2.0k citations), Pollution (1.6k cit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(763 citations). Sina Dobaradaran has collaborated with scholars based in Iran, Germany and Peru. Frequent co-authors include Reza Saeedi, Hossein Arfaeinia, Iraj Nabipour, Bahman Ramavandi, Mohammad Javad Mohammadi, Amir Hossein Mahvi, Torsten C. Schmidt, Mozhgan Keshtkar, Gabriel Enrique De-la-Torre and Farshid Soleimani.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and The Science of The Total Environment.
